Hidden Costs of Living in Mineral Wells
Living in Mineral Wells, WV, can be quite appealing due to its picturesque landscapes and small-town charm. However, there are several hidden costs that residents should be aware of to avoid financial surprises.
Utilities and Services
- Water and Sewage: Water bills can vary based on usage, especially during the summer months when gardening and outdoor activities increase.
- Internet and Cable: While there are several providers, pricing can fluctuate based on speed and package options. Be prepared for additional fees.
Property Taxes
- Assessment Rates: Property taxes may not be high, but understanding the assessment rates and potential increases over time is important for homeowners.
- Local Levies: Additional levies for schools or infrastructure may not be included in the initial tax estimates.
Maintenance Costs
- Home Repairs: Older homes may require more frequent maintenance, including roof repairs and plumbing updates.
- Landscaping: Depending on the size of your property, landscaping can add up, especially if you hire services.
Quick Tips
- Always check utility rates before moving in.
- Budget for property taxes and potential increases.
- Set aside funds for home maintenance, especially if purchasing an older property.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is the average cost of utilities in Mineral Wells?
The average cost of utilities in Mineral Wells can range from $150 to $300 per month depending on usage and household size. This includes water, electricity, and gas.
Are property taxes high in Mineral Wells?
Property taxes in Mineral Wells are generally lower than the national average, but they can vary depending on property value and local levies. It's advisable to consult local tax offices for the most accurate information.
Is it expensive to maintain a home in Mineral Wells?
Home maintenance costs can vary widely, but homeowners should budget for regular upkeep, especially in older houses. Setting aside 1-3% of your home’s value annually for maintenance is a good practice.
What should I know about home insurance in Mineral Wells?
Home insurance rates depend on factors like home value and location. It's wise to shop around and compare quotes from different providers to find a suitable coverage plan.
Are there community fees in Mineral Wells?
While there are no mandatory community fees, some neighborhoods may have homeowner association (HOA) fees for shared amenities. Always check with your potential neighborhood before moving in.
